Output 23e7fc63c84210e6ad696b488f72c5f83781252c1dc5f2b084e15f5ae2e9a539:2

value
752260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6af9cbaeeaf03493fd32139820292772a06bdc7 OP_EQUAL
address
3QBNXV7VYZbZHiLhsdDgk1wsG3WDHHRF2B
transaction
23e7fc63c84210e6ad696b488f72c5f83781252c1dc5f2b084e15f5ae2e9a539
confirmations
360562
spent
true